Transaction 53264351d59936d61ca7f3ba61360683c7290c3b223061cd9219e0ff7308bc72

128 Input
1 Outputs
  • 53264351d59936d61ca7f3ba61360683c7290c3b223061cd9219e0ff7308bc72:0
  • value  83986319
    address  bc1qh620anqhy7hd4pac6ja2lglal8yrtgl90eqx6q